From the Tudor Revival homes of Bronxville to the pre-war colonials of White Plains and the century-old farmhouses tucked into Pelham and Yorktown, Westchester County’s properties carry the kind of age and variety that puts real demands on plumbing and heating systems. Steam radiators that need annual attention, aging cast iron pipes, oil boilers approaching end-of-life, gas line inspections required by local law: these are the realities many Westchester homeowners navigate every winter. Finding a plumber who knows what they are looking at before they open a wall is worth the research before you ever need to make an emergency call.

Mazzacone Plumbing & Heating
Mazzacone Plumbing & Heating has been operating in Ossining since 1960, built across three generations of the Mazzacone family, and backed by a solid local reputation in Northern Westchester. Owner Robert Mazzacone is a master plumber who is personally involved in customer communication, and the company has been cited as a reference source by publications such as HGTV and Bob Vila. They hold a 4.9-star Google rating, though their verified review count of roughly 85 is modest for a company of their tenure. Their Angi rating is slightly lower at 4.7, suggesting some variance in customer experience depending on the job type.
Their services cover residential plumbing repairs and installations, water heaters, backflow testing and prevention, pipe excavation and relining, video pipe inspection, gas fireplace installation, boiler repair and replacement, furnace repair and replacement, and full AC installation and maintenance. There are two limitations worth weighing alongside those strengths. First, geography: Mazzacone’s service area is concentrated in Northern Westchester towns like Ossining, Briarcliff Manor, Pleasantville, Chappaqua, Tarrytown, and Cortlandt Manor, which leaves homeowners in southern Westchester looking elsewhere. Second, unlike Nulite, Mazzacone does not publish a formal emergency response window or a guaranteed arrival time, meaning that same-day availability during a heating failure is not a committed promise so much as a general expectation.

Russell B. Bleakley Plumbing & Heating
Russell B. Bleakley Plumbing & Heating has served Northern Westchester and Putnam County since 1980, and the credentials behind the business are legitimate: Russell Bleakley is a licensed master plumber holding Westchester County license #399 and Putnam County license #30030, and is a Con Edison and EPA-registered contractor. The company backs its work with a one-year warranty on labor and parts, offers free estimates for major equipment and gas-pipe jobs, and extends a 5% discount to seniors and veterans. Emergency service runs 24 hours, outside of their standard Monday through Friday business hours.
Their services span general residential and commercial plumbing, water heaters, water treatment systems, gas piping, heating systems, well and sump pumps, and home renovations. For Northern Westchester homeowners who value verified credentials and concrete customer protections, Bleakley offers solid value. The concern reflected in their Yelp reviews is office communication: multiple customers with otherwise positive assessments of the field work have noted that scheduling coordination and follow-through on the administrative side can be inconsistent, which adds friction to an otherwise capable operation.
